Swissbit® F-50 series industrial CFast™ card combines the CompactFlash™ (CF) card form factor and the Serial ATA (SATA) interface into a single product. The Swissbit CFast™ card portfolio covers the range from high-end SLC-based high-performance F-600 to the cost/performance optimized 3D NAND F-86. Swissbit® F-50 Solid State Drive (SSD) leverages the CFast 2.0 compatible, industry-standard form factor and connectivity. Combined with a SATA Gen3 controller and Multi-Level Cell (MLC) NAND flash technology, the F-50 realizes a robust non-volatile storage solution for today’s embedded storage applications. CFast™ cards can replace both HDDs and CompactFlash™ cards in applications requiring small form factors, high endurance and the ability to withstand shock, vibration, extreme temperatures, and rough environmental conditions.
- Dynamic and static wear levelling, multi-level cell (MLC) NAND flash technology
- Subpage mode flash translation layer (FTL), active data care management: read refresh
- Lifetime enhancements, dynamic bad block remapping, write amplification reduction
- On-board power fail protection, AHCI, TRIM, and NCQ support, ATA security feature set support
- DEVSLP compatible, in-field firmware update, controlled locked BOM
- Self-monitoring, analysis and reporting technology (S.M.A.R.T.)
- Supports ATA/ATAPI-8 and ACS-2 command sets
- SATA revision 3.1 - 6Gbit/s (3Gbit/s and 1.5Gbit/s backward compatible) compliance
- 8GB capacity, operating voltage of 3.3V±5%, operating industrial temperature range from -40 to 85°C
